Understanding The Value Of Money In Today’s World
from This Might Get Uncomfortable
Daniel Suelo, the man who quit money, said money only exists if two or more people believe it exists. Back then society didn't have this concept of money or material things. So why did people invent currency? Was it to subjugate and enslave others and create power structures? Learn why living in a moneyless world wouldn't work in today's economy. Discover what it means to have ownership with your hosts, Jason Wrobel and Whitney Lauritsen. Join in the discussion about money, financial decisions, and emotional detachment. Having an expensive bag doesn't mean you're rich. Know why you don't truly own anything that you buy today.Love the show?
